Pres. Obama: Bonds Between U.S. and Israel ‘unbreakable'

(NECN/CNN) - Pres. Obama tells AIPAC bonds between U-S and Israel are unbreakable. He got applause as he told members of AIPAC that the U.S. stands behind Israel. He also mentioned his Friday meeting with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u.

"On Friday, I was joined at the White House by Prime Minister Netanyahu, and we reaffirmed that fundamental truth that has guided our presidents and prime ministers for more than 60 years-that, even while we may at times disagree, as friends sometimes will, the bonds between the United States and Israel are unbreakable, and the commitment of the United States to the security of Israel is ironclad," he said.

The President also tried to clear the air over a comment he made in a speech Thursday which he says was taken out of context. Obama said he was never calling for a return to 1967 borders-- but that that is a good starting point for Israelis and Palestinians to look at as they move toward a two-state final solution.
